KJV Strong Code G868 : aphistemi/af-is'-tay-mee

Definition

G868 aphistemi/af-is'-tay-mee from 575 and 2476; to remove, i.e. (actively) instigate to revolt; usually (reflexively) to desist, desert, etc.:--depart, draw (fall) away, refrain, withdraw self. see G575 see G2476
